feat(lyrics): YouLyPlus karaoke + fix(macos): suppress mic prompt
Two independent user-facing fixes rolled together. ── Lyrics: YouLyPlus provider (issue #172) ── Adds word-by-word synced (karaoke) lyrics as an alternative lyrics mode. Backed by the public lyricsplus aggregator (Apple Music / Spotify / Musixmatch / QQ Music) — no API keys on our side, subscription costs are borne by the backend operator. Five mirrors are tried on network failure. Settings → Lyrics now exposes a mode radio (Standard vs YouLyPlus) plus a static-only toggle. YouLyPlus misses silently fall back to the existing server + LRCLIB + Netease pipeline so obscure tracks still resolve. The drag-to-reorder source list is hidden in YouLyPlus mode since the external aggregator manages its own source priority. Rendering: per-word spans on each line, active word highlighted with accent-tinted glow. Subscribed imperatively via usePlayerStore.subscribe so 500 ms progress ticks do not re-render the whole lyrics block. The Fullscreen Player reuses the same pattern; the 5-line rail layout is unchanged. white-space: pre on .fs-lyric-word preserves the trailing spaces the API embeds in each syllabus token (flex context would otherwise collapse them). i18n: new keys in all 8 locales (de, en, fr, nl, nb, ru, es, zh). ── macOS mic-prompt suppression ── Ships a vendored cpal 0.15.3 at patches/cpal-0.15.3/ wired via [patch.crates-io]. The only change is in src/host/coreaudio/macos/mod.rs: audio_unit_from_device now unconditionally uses IOType::DefaultOutput for output streams instead of conditionally choosing HalOutput. AUHAL (HalOutput) is classified as input-capable by macOS TCC and triggers the microphone-permission dialog at first launch / after each update even for playback-only apps. Previous attempts (removing NSMicrophoneUsageDescription, setting com.apple.security.device.audio-input false in Entitlements.plist) did not suppress the prompt because TCC fires at AudioUnit instantiation, not at plist level. The upstream fix in cpal PR #1070 / cpal 0.17 only helps when the pinned device equals the system default; always-DefaultOutput covers all cases. Tradeoff: per-device output selection is a no-op on macOS — the stream always follows the system default. Settings.tsx surfaces this via audioOutputDeviceMacNotice (hides the CustomSelect on macOS) and skips audio_list_devices + device-watcher effects there. Matches the behaviour of Apple Music / Spotify on macOS. Also removes the now-obsolete com.apple.security.device.audio-input entitlement (sandbox is disabled anyway, so it was ignored).
